World Harmony Orchestra perform with Islington Centre Refugee Choir; a stunning insight into the experiences of London's migrant communities
The acclaimed World Harmony Orchestra will perform a programme of music and songs with the Islington Centre Refugee Choir.
Lyrics have been inspired by art and writing workshops with refugees from Islington, and written by poet Sita Brahmachari. Music is written by Romain Malan, who will be conducting the evening.
Doors open at 6.30pm when drinks will be on sale, an exhibition of art and photographs will be displayed and you can learn more about the work of two London-based organisations that support refugees.
7pm - 8.10pm - the acclaimed World Harmony Orchestra
8.10pm - 9.15pm - exhibition viewing and drinks on sale
All profits will go to the Islington Centre for Refugees and Migrants, and Young Roots.
